在我的机器上安装了两个java版本,当我运行“update-alternatives --config java”命令时显示
选择路径优先级状态
0 / usr / lib / jvm / java-7-openjdk-amd64 / jre / bin / java 1071 auto mode
1 / usr / lib / jvm / java-7-openjdk-amd64 / jre / bin / java 1071手动模式
- 2 / usr / lib / jvm / java-8-openjdk-amd64 / jre / bin / java 1069手动模式
默认java版本是java 8 .
但是当运行java-version命令时显示java版本“1.7.0_131”
我导出JAVA_HOME = / usr / lib / jvm / java-8-openjdk-amd64 /但不解决此问题 .
我不知道会发生什么?
1 回答
export PATH="/usr/lib/jvm/java-7-openjdk-amd64/bin":$PATH export PATH="$PATH:/usr/lib/jvm/java-7-openjdk-amd64/bin/"
这两种方式不同 . 你应该在头部添加路径 .